Villiers High School Award of Main Works Contract

From: Cabinet - Wednesday, 11 February 2026 - 5.00 pm - February 11, 2026

... the Cabinet approved the award of the main works contract for the Villiers High School new building project to Morgan Sindall Construction & Infrastructure Limited and agreed to increase the capital budget to £29.320m.

2026/27 Budget and Medium Term Financial Strategy

From: Cabinet - Wednesday, 11 February 2026 - 5.00 pm - February 11, 2026

...approved budget proposals for the financial year 2026/27 and over the period of the current Medium Term Financial Strategy, including a 4.99% increase in Council Tax.
